What happened between Jourdin Pauline and Tylil James? Controversy explored after Twitch streamer denies assault claims

Twitch streamer Tylil James is facing serious allegations after social media influencer Jourdin Pauline accused him of sexual assault. The claims came out on December 10, 2025, linked to an after-party following the Streamer Awards. Days later, on December 18, 2025, Tylil James went live on Twitch and strongly denied all accusations.In his emotional livestream, James said the claims are false and shared screenshots and videos to support his side. He said he waited to speak publicly until after talking with his lawyers. James told viewers the situation has damaged his life and reputation and said he believes Pauline tried to blackmail him. Soon after his response, Jourdin Pauline reacted on X, saying James is lying and claiming the police are now involved. She said the case is not over and warned that legal action is coming.

Jourdin Pauline and Tylil James exchange serious claims online

During his livestream, Tylil James broke down while speaking to his audience. He said the interaction with Jourdin Pauline was consensual and only turned bad after his partner called him. James said that moment changed everything.He said in his stream:“Jourdin requested $2,000, and then in the note it says, ‘For playing with me,’ and then I try to blackmail her? She’s trying to extort me. She’s blackmailing me. She’s lying on me. I have a niece, I have a mother, I have a sister. She’s trying to destroy my image.”James also said:“Everything went left when my partner called. The moment my partner called, Jourdin started acting strange. She got really aggressive. She made me uncomfortable.”After the livestream, Jourdin Pauline responded on X and rejected all the evidence James shared. She accused him of planning the assault and warned that he would face jail time. She wrote:“Doing that, but you still a rapist. This still happened. You still planned it. You will be in jail.”Pauline also said police are now involved in the case. In another post, she wrote:“The police got all the details so stay tuned.”James earlier claimed the $2,000 payment request was an attempt to extort him. Pauline replied that the money was for her phone, which she says James broke. She wrote that the payment request message referred to that damage.As of now, no official police statement or court filing has been made public.
